   Lillian A. (Morse) Counihan, 80, of Paxton, died Tuesday, February 12th in Oakdale Nursing and Rehabilitation Center. Her husband of 59 years Robert V. Counihan, died in 2006. She leaves her son, Robert J. Counihan of Brewster, NY; her daughter, Catherine T., her husband David and their daughter Amy Marie Polewarczyk of Sterling; a brother, Richard and his wife Sandra Morse of Rutland; her special cousin, Charlotte Setaro of Worcester and many nephews and nieces. Three brothers: Robert, Arthur and Kenneth Morse, predeceased her.

   She was born in Worcester, the daughter of Kenneth E. and Lillian (Morton) Morse. Mrs. Counihan was a member of St. Columba Church, the Worcester Police Wives Association; the Paxton Woman's Club and was a former Girl Scout leader. Lillian will be remembered as a loving and devoted wife, mother and grandmother.
